On Wed, 07 Sep 2004, Meng Weng Wong wrote:

Should we change the spec to say that if the argument to an
"a" mechanism is obviously an IP address, we interpret it as
ip4 / ip6?

No.  Too many shortcuts adds complexity to what is really a simple task,
if the person performing the task would learn to read the FM.

I think we enforce the SPF syntax as it is, and work more towards
education.  As in any endeavor, proper training is much better in the
long run, than constant exceptions for the shortcomings of the
untrained.
